Faced with pouring rain, back-to-back shows, and acoustically-iffy venues, Pink Noise set out on Saturday night for a second evening of CMJ showcases in Williamsburg, Brooklyn. A palpable sense of panic hung on the band as we lugged amps, pedals, guitars and a drum kit from Zebulon (where they played an amazing set on Thursday) to Glasslands down the street… (any rocker-envy I had just, poof, vanished at this point in the soggy evening). Although the first gig was pretty much a private concert for the smattering of early birds that were roaming around Glasslands, the scene at Shea Stadium in Bushwick was over-the-top lively: drunk, hapless hipsters tripping over microphone stands & wires, teetering over the balcony edge and spitting beer onto the cement floor…

Far more in their element, the band whirled through a second set, trying to circumvent the very drunk singer of the next band (who still managed to steal the mic from Sulami and croon along to a few songs). Kids were dancing in their priceless over-thought closing night CMJ outfits, guitar strings broke, mic stands crashed to the ground – and the band was just laughing, loving it, playing as hard and loud as they could.
